Lawless Zones, Rightless Subjects: Migration, Asylum, and Shifting Borders
Lawless Zones, Rightless Subjects: Migration, Asylum, and Shifting Borders
Focusing on the hot-button issues of migration and sovereignty, this volume highlights the radical reconfiguration of territory, rights, and jurisdiction taking place at different levels and examines its implications for the future of democratic governance within and across borders.
